Understanding Tile Roofing in Oro Valley: A Historical Perspective

Definition:
Tile roofing refers to the installation of individual ceramic or terracotta tiles as a covering for rooftops. Each tile is typically sized between 150-300 mm square and secured to a structure using nails, screws, or adhesive. This age-old technique has evolved over centuries, offering a diverse range of styles, colors, and textures to suit various architectural tastes.

Core Components:

  • Tiles: The primary element, available in countless designs, including Spanish, Mediterranean, and modern flat tiles. Each type offers unique visual appeal and performance characteristics.
  • Underlayment: A protective layer laid beneath the tiles, providing a barrier against moisture and adding structural support.
  • Nailing or Adhesive: Methods used to fix the tiles securely to the roof deck.
  • Roof Trusses or Structures: The underlying framework that supports the weight of the tile roofing system.

Challenges and Criticisms: Overcoming Obstacles

Despite its numerous advantages, tile roofing faces certain challenges and criticisms that require addressing:

  • Initial Cost: The higher upfront cost of tile roofing can deter some homeowners, especially those on tight budgets. However, long-term savings and increased home value often offset these initial expenses.
  • Maintenance: While tile roofs are low maintenance, they still require periodic cleaning and inspection to prevent mold growth and ensure optimal performance.
  • Weight Considerations: The weight of tile roofing may pose structural challenges in older homes or structures not designed for this type of roof. Proper engineering and reinforcement are essential to address this issue.
  • Environmental Impact: Despite advancements, the production and transportation of tiles can have environmental consequences. Sustainable manufacturing practices and local sourcing can help mitigate these concerns.

FAQ: Answering Common Concerns

Q: How long does tile roofing last?
A: With proper installation and maintenance, tile roofs can last 50 years or more. They are known for their durability and resistance to harsh weather conditions.

Q: Are tile roofs easier to maintain than other types?
A: Yes, tile roofs require minimal maintenance compared to asphalt shingles. Regular cleaning and occasional repairs are usually sufficient to keep them in excellent condition.

Q: Can tile roofing be walked on? Is it safe for children and pets?
A: The weight of tiles and the underlayment allows for some foot traffic during installation, but once completed, walking on the roof is not recommended. Proper safety measures should be taken to ensure no one accidentally accesses the roof without proper gear.

Q: How does tile roofing impact energy efficiency?
A: Tile roofs reflect sunlight, reducing heat absorption and lowering cooling costs. Certain types of tiles, like cool roofs, are designed specifically for enhanced energy efficiency.

Step-by-Step Installation Process: Tile Roofing 101

Tile Roofing Oro Valley

The process of installing a tile roof in Oro Valley involves several meticulous steps to ensure a sturdy and aesthetically pleasing finish. It begins with preparing the rooftop, ensuring it’s clean and free from debris. The underlayment is then carefully laid down, serving as a protective barrier between the tiles and the structure below.

Next, ropers are attached to the underlayment, creating a secure base for the tiles. Each tile is individually placed, starting from the bottom row and working upwards. This method allows for proper alignment and overlap, enhancing the roof’s overall stability. After all tiles are in place, gaps are filled with a compatible sealant to lock them securely in position. Maintenance Tips for Longevity: Protecting Your Tile Roof

Tile Roofing Oro Valley

Maintaining your tile roof is crucial for ensuring its longevity and preserving its aesthetic appeal in Oro Valley. Here are some essential tips to help protect your investment:

1. Regular Cleaning: Keep your tile roofing free from debris by sweeping or vacuuming it regularly, especially after storms. Use a soft-bristled brush to gently remove dirt and leaves without damaging the tiles. Avoid harsh chemicals as they can strip away the protective coatings.

2. Inspect for Damage: Conduct periodic visual inspections to identify any loose or damaged tiles. Look for signs of wear and tear, such as cracked or broken shingles. Addressing issues promptly will prevent further damage and reduce the need for costly replacements.

3. Moisture Control: Proper drainage is vital for tile roofing. Ensure gutters are clean and functioning correctly to direct water away from the roof and foundation. Repair any leaks immediately to avoid moisture infiltration, which can lead to rot and compromise the structural integrity of your home.
